Computer >> 컴퓨터 >  >> 문제 해결 >> Windows 오류

"오류 500:Java.Lang.NullPointerException"을 수정하는 방법

오류 500:Java.lang.nullpointerexception 일부 개발자가 코드를 실행할 때 직면하는 오류입니다. 또한 최종 사용자는 응용 프로그램/게임을 시작하거나 특정 웹사이트에 액세스할 때 오류 500이 발생합니다. 일반적으로 다음 유형의 오류 메시지가 표시됩니다.

 오류 500:Java.Lang.NullPointerException 을 수정하는 방법

사용되는 코딩 세계와 도구의 다양성으로 인해 이 기사에서 다룰 수 없지만 개발자의 경우 코드 오류(초기화 전에 함수 호출 등) 또는 서버로 인해 문제가 발생합니다. -side 오류(doGet()가 필요할 때 doPost()를 사용하는 것과 같은). 그렇지 않은 경우 IDE를 다시 설치하면(나중에 설명) 개발자의 오류가 해결될 수 있습니다.

최종 사용자의 경우 문제가 서버 측에 있지 않은 경우 다음이 오류 500으로 이어지는 주요 요인으로 간주될 수 있습니다.

  • 호환되지 않는 브라우저: 사용자에게 lang.nullpointerexception이 발생하는 경우 특정 웹사이트에 액세스할 때 해당 웹사이트와 해당 브라우저의 비호환성(예:Edge)으로 인해 웹사이트가 운영에 필수적인 기능을 호출하지 못하기 때문에 오류 500이 발생할 수 있습니다.
  • 시스템의 오래된 Java 버전 :시스템의 Java 버전이 오래된 경우 게임, 애플리케이션 또는 웹사이트와의 비호환성으로 인해 시스템의 Java 모듈이 로드되지 않을 수 있으므로 오류가 발생할 수 있습니다.
  • 시스템 방화벽의 간섭 :시스템의 방화벽이 Java 실행을 차단하는 경우(가양성으로) 게임, 애플리케이션 또는 웹사이트의 Java 모듈이 실행되지 않으면 오류 500이 발생할 수 있습니다.
  • 게임 또는 자바의 잘못된 설치 :게임이나 자바 설치가 잘못된 경우 필수 게임이나 자바 모듈이 동작하지 않아 오류 메시지가 나타날 수 있습니다.

다른 브라우저 시도

특정 웹사이트가 'Java.lang.nullpointerexception'이 있는 브라우저에서 로드되지 않는 경우 웹사이트가 특정 작업을 수행하지 못할 수 있으므로 해당 특정 브라우저와 웹사이트의 비호환성이 오류 500의 근본 원인일 수 있습니다. 웹사이트의 기능에 필수적이어야 합니다. 여기에서 다른 브라우저를 시도하면 오류가 해결될 수 있습니다.

  1. 다운로드 장치/시스템에 다른 브라우저를 설치합니다(아직 없는 경우).
  2. 이제 다른 브라우저를 실행합니다. (예:Chrome 또는 Firefox) 및 문제가 있는 웹사이트로 이동 잘 작동하는지 확인합니다.
  3. 그렇지 않은 경우 시스템(특히 Comcast 관련 응용 프로그램)의 클린 부팅으로 오류 500이 지워지는지 확인합니다.

문제가 지속되면 문제가 있는 웹사이트를 다른 기기에서 열 수 있는지 확인하세요. (다른 네트워크를 사용하는 것이 좋습니다.)

시스템에 Java 설치

Java는 스마트폰과 같은 거의 모든 플랫폼에서 사용할 수 있습니다. Windows PC, Mac, Linux 배포판 등. 문제가 있는 응용 프로그램/게임(예:Minecraft) 또는 웹사이트가 사용자 시스템에 Java를 필요로 하지만 해당 시스템에 설치되어 있지 않은 경우 Java를 사용할 수 없기 때문에 오류 메시지가 발생할 수 있습니다. 관련 모듈의 실행. 여기서 사용자 시스템에 Java를 설치하면 문제가 해결될 수 있습니다.

  1. 웹 브라우저 실행 Java 웹사이트로 이동하여 Java를 다운로드하세요.
  2. 이제 동의 및 무료 다운로드 시작을 클릭합니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  3. 그런 다음 다운로드를 선택합니다. OS에 따라 및 시스템 . 문제가 있는 애플리케이션, 게임 또는 웹사이트에서 특정 버전의 Java를 사용하는 경우 필요한 버전을 다운로드해야 합니다.
  4. 그 후에 기다립니다 Java 다운로드가 완료될 때까지
  5. 다운로드한 후 모든 브라우저 창을 닫습니다. 및 기타 실행 중인 애플리케이션 .
  6. 이제 다운로드한 설치 프로그램을 마우스 오른쪽 버튼으로 클릭합니다. Java를 선택하고 관리자 권한으로 실행을 선택합니다. .
  7. 그런 다음 팔로우 화면에 Java를 설치하라는 메시지가 표시되고 완료되면 다시 시작합니다. 시스템.
  8. 재시작 시 자바 설정 문제가 있는 애플리케이션, 게임 또는 웹사이트(예:환경 변수 등)의 요구 사항(있는 경우)에 따라 설치합니다.
  9. 이제 문제가 있는 애플리케이션, 게임 또는 웹사이트(브라우저에서)를 실행하고 문제가 해결되었는지 확인합니다.

시스템의 Java 버전을 최신 빌드로 업데이트

시스템의 Java 버전이 오래된 경우 문제가 있는 웹 사이트 또는 응용 프로그램과 호환되지 않을 수 있습니다. 이러한 비호환성으로 인해 특정 Java 관련 모듈이 제대로 실행되지 않고 오류 500이 발생할 수 있습니다. 여기서 시스템의 Java 버전을 최신 빌드로 업데이트하면 문제를 해결할 수 있습니다.

  1. Windows 키를 누르고 Java를 검색합니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  2. 그런 다음 검색 결과에서 Java 구성을 엽니다. 업데이트로 이동 탭.  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  3. 이제 지금 업데이트를 클릭합니다. 버튼을 누르고 기다립니다. 업데이트 프로세스가 완료될 때까지
  4. 완료되면 다시 시작 시스템을 다시 시작할 때 Java.Lang.NullPointerException 문제가 해결되었는지 확인하십시오.

시스템 방화벽 비활성화

차단된 Java 모듈이 실행되지 않을 수 있으므로 시스템 방화벽이 특정 Java 모듈의 실행을 차단하는 경우 이 오류 메시지가 나타날 수 있습니다. 이 경우 시스템의 방화벽을 비활성화하면 오류 500이 지워질 수 있습니다. 설명을 위해 ESET 비활성화 프로세스에 대해 설명합니다.

경고 :

시스템의 방화벽을 비활성화하면 시스템, 네트워크 및 데이터가 위협에 노출될 수 있으므로 위험을 감수하십시오.

  1. 오른쪽 클릭 ESET에서 시스템 트레이의 숨겨진 아이콘에서 보호 일시 중지를 클릭합니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  2. 그런 다음 를 클릭합니다. (UAC 프롬프트가 표시되는 경우) 이후에 시간을 선택합니다. 방화벽을 비활성화할 간격(예:1시간)
  3. 이제 적용을 클릭합니다. 다시 오른쪽 클릭 ESET에서 .
  4. 그런 다음 방화벽 일시중지를 선택합니다. 그 후 확인 ESET 방화벽을 비활성화합니다.
  5. 이제 시스템에 오류 500이 없는지 확인하십시오.

시스템에 IDE 또는 코드 편집기 재설치

개발자의 경우 오류 메시지를 유발하는 코드 또는 서버 측 문제가 없다면 IDE(예:Adobe ColdFusion) 또는 코드 편집기의 손상된 설치가 문제의 근본 원인일 수 있습니다.

여기에서 IDE 또는 코드 편집기를 다시 설치하면 당면한 오류가 해결될 수 있습니다. 설명을 위해 Windows PC에 Adobe ColdFusion을 다시 설치하는 프로세스에 대해 설명합니다. 계속하기 전에 필수 코드 조각이나 기타 데이터를 백업해야 합니다.

  1. 먼저 기본 스킨을 사용 중인지 확인합니다. 또는 테마 (금속과 같은) IDE 또는 코드 편집기(SNAP 편집기와 같은)는 오류를 지웁니다.
  2. 그렇지 않으면 Windows를 마우스 오른쪽 버튼으로 클릭합니다. 앱 및 기능을 엽니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  3. 이제 Adobe ColdFusion을 확장합니다. 옵션을 선택하고 제거를 선택합니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  4. 그런 다음 확인 Adobe ColdFusion을 제거하고 따라 제거하라는 메시지가 화면에 표시됩니다.
  5. 완료되면 다시 시작 시스템을 다시 시작하면 Windows를 마우스 오른쪽 버튼으로 클릭합니다. .
  6. 이제 실행을 선택합니다. 그런 다음 삭제 다음 디렉토리의 ColdFusion 잔여물:
    temp
    
    %temp%
    
    %ProgramData%
    
    \Program Files
    
    \Program Files (x86)
    
    appdata
     오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  7. 그런 다음 다시 설치 Adobe ColdFusion을 실행하고 오류 500이 지워졌는지 확인합니다.

문제가 있는 게임 재설치

게임의 모듈이 지정된 역할을 수행할 수 없어 게임 설치가 손상된 경우 Java 기반 게임(예:Minecraft)에서 '오류 500:Java.lang.nullpointerexception'이 발생할 수 있습니다. 이 시나리오에서 문제가 있는 게임을 다시 설치하면 당면한 오류가 해결될 수 있습니다. 설명을 위해 Minecraft를 다시 설치하는 과정에 대해 설명합니다.

  1. Windows를 마우스 오른쪽 버튼으로 클릭 실행을 엽니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  2. 이제 탐색 다음으로:
    %appdata%
  3. 이제 .Minecraft를 엽니다. 폴더 및 백업 저장 폴더(지금까지 플레이한 세계를 저장하기 위해).  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  4. 그런 다음 Windows를 클릭합니다. Minecraft 검색 .
  5. 이제 오른쪽 클릭 제거를 선택합니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  6. 그런 다음 확인 Minecraft를 제거하고 팔로우 게임을 제거하라는 메시지가 화면에 표시됩니다.
  7. 제거한 후 재부팅 시스템을 재부팅하고 조정 실행에서 다음 경로로:
    %appdata%
  8. 그런 다음 삭제 .Minecraft 폴더 및 그 후에 조정 Run의 다음 경로:
    AppData
     오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  9. 그런 다음 모든 Minecraft를 삭제합니다. 관련 폴더 다음 세 가지 모두에서 디렉토리 :
    Local
    
    LocalLow
    
    Roaming
  10. 지금 다시 설치 마인크래프트 공식 Minecraft 설치 프로그램을 사용하고 다시 설치한 후 게임에 오류 500이 없는지 확인합니다.

시스템에 Java 재설치

시스템 자체의 Java 설치가 손상된 경우 문제가 있는 게임, 응용 프로그램 또는 웹 사이트에서 많은 Java 라이브러리를 사용하지 못할 수 있으므로 문제의 원인이 될 수도 있습니다. 이 시나리오에서 시스템에 Java를 다시 설치하면 오류 500이 지워질 수 있습니다. 설명을 위해 Windows 시스템에 Java를 다시 설치하는 프로세스에 대해 설명합니다.

  1. Windows를 마우스 오른쪽 버튼으로 클릭 앱 및 기능을 엽니다. .
  2. 이제 자바 확장 옵션을 선택하고 제거를 클릭합니다. .  오류 500:Java.Lang.NullPointerException 을 수정하는 방법
  3. 그런 다음 확인 Java를 제거하고 따라 Java를 제거하라는 메시지가 화면에 표시됩니다.
  4. 제거한 후 다시 시작 시스템을 다시 시작하면 실행 Windows + R 키를 눌러 명령 상자.
  5. 지금 삭제 다음 경로의 Java 잔재:
    C:\Program Files\Java\
    
    C:\ProgramData\Oracle\Java
    
    C:\Program Files (x86)\Common Files\Java
    
    C:\Program Files (x86)\Oracle\Java
    
    \ProgramData
    
    AppData
    
    temp
    
    %temp%
  6. 나중에 사용 중지 시스템의 방화벽(앞서 설명한 대로) 및 재설치 최신 Java 버전(또는 게임, 애플리케이션 또는 웹사이트에 필요한 Java 버전).
  7. 다시 설치한 후 다시 시작 시스템을 다시 시작하면 시스템이 오류 500:Java.lang.nullpointerexception에서 지워지기를 바랍니다.
  8. 그렇지 않은 경우 복사 여부를 확인하세요. msvcr71.dll 파일(다른 작업 컴퓨터에서)을 다음 경로로 이동하면 오류가 지워집니다(브라우저에서 문제가 발생한 경우):
    C:\windows\system32

특정 웹사이트, 애플리케이션 또는 게임에서 문제가 지속되고 발생하는 경우 문의 지원 서버 측 문제가 있는지 백엔드를 확인합니다.